    Concentrate on the root cause with a systematic diagnostic workflow that connects symptoms to verifiable test results. We commence by confirming your concern, logging codes, freeze-frame data, and operating conditions. Then we separate variables: validate power, ground, and signal integrity, conduct wiring diagnostics with individual pin checks, and confirm component operation under load. We compare live data against specifications and perform focused tests to dismiss false positives.

    When a sensor detects an issue, we verify rather than guess with known-good references, multimeter, and scope. Sensor calibration follows factory protocols to guarantee accurate readings and stable control strategies. We road-test to simulate real-world conditions, monitor data streams, and confirm repeatability. You get clear findings, not assumptions, so repairs target the exact failure and restore reliable performance.

    Powertrain, Transmission, and Drivetrain Mastery

    Even though problems can have similar signs, we identify engine, transmission, and drivetrain malfunctions with read more information-driven diagnostics prior to any repair work. We analyze live PIDs, conduct compression and leak-down tests, validate fuel trims, and assess ignition patterns to address rough idle, cold starts, or oil dilution from misfires and short trips. You get clear results, repair solutions, and expected outcomes.

    For transmissions, we evaluate line pressure, shift timing, solenoid duty cycles, and fluid condition to stop slip, flare, or harsh engagements. We reprogram TCM/PCM when strategy updates correct drivability concerns.

    Drivetrain inspections include CV joints, U-joints, differential lash, and wheel bearing noise analysis. We check angles and balance to eliminate vibration under load. You sign off on every step, and we document findings so you grasp root cause, repair method, and warranty terms.

    Advanced Electrical Systems Troubleshooting

    While today's vehicles depend on progressively complex electronics, you still must have precise, methodical diagnostics when warning lights flicker, accessories stop working, or a no-start happens. We begin with a confirmed concern, check battery health and voltage drop, then isolate faults using circuit mapping to track power and ground paths. We examine fuses, relays, and modules under load, not just visually.

    After that, we hook up a scan tool to retrieve live data and stored codes, then validate with oscilloscope waveform analysis. This enables us monitor sensor signals, injector control, and CAN bus activity in real time, differentiating intermittent faults from hard failures. We repair corroded connectors, pin-fit issues, and damaged harnesses, then complete a final functional test drive. You leave with restored reliability and confidence.
